std::string の実装の詳細
std::string の内部の仕組みについて興味がありますか?これがどのように動作するのか、そして古典的な C スタイルの文字列とどのように異なるのかを見てみましょう。
実装のバリエーション
標準では、std::string の特定の実装を義務付けていません。 、コンパイラとプラットフォームに基づいたバリエーションが可能です。ただし、一般的なアプローチは次のとおりです。
参照カウント実装
短い文字列の最適化 (SSO)
C スタイルの文字列との主な違い
さらなる調査のためのリソース
std:: の実装の詳細についての包括的な詳細については、文字列については、次のリソースを検討してください:
以上が`std::string` は内部でどのように動作するの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。